Corbyn says he is ‘worried that Johnson overestimates himself’ as Johnson gives first statement to MPs 2.50pm BST Campaigners for EU nationals have expressed disappointment that Boris Johnson did not commit to new legislation to seal their rights to remain in the UK post Brexit. They were hoping he would use his first appearance at the despatch box to put flesh on the bones of his campaign pledge to ensure all their rights were guaranteed post Brexit. Another damp squib on citizens rights by another prime minister. No commitment to fully protect our rights for our lifetime but vague guarantee as if it was 2016. Meanwhile, EU citizens in the UK and Brits in Europe are still the bargaining chips of the Brexit negotiations. 2.47pm BST Nicola Sturgeon, Scotland’s first minister, and her Welsh opposite number Mark Drakeford have written jointly to Boris Johnson urging him to abandon plans for a “catastrophic” no deal Brexit.Calling for urgent inter-governmental talks, the duo also urged Johnson to give both devolved governments an equal say in the planning for Brexit, alongside guarantees that neither government would be financially worse off as a result of leaving the EU and get a fair share of any post-Brexit emergency funding.It would be unconscionable for a UK government to contemplate a chaotic no-deal exit, and we urge you to reject this possibility clearly and unambiguously as soon as possible. We are also clear that the decision on EU exit must now be put back to the people. It is the policy of both governments that the UK parliament should legislate for a further referendum. If such a referendum is held we will argue strongly that the UK should remain in the EU. Continue reading…
